The Embroidered Kimishek. Our Mother
Loading images...
Description
Author: Galimbayeva, Aisha. 1917-2008
A narrative-thematic composition incorporating elements of portraiture and still life; treated in the key of genre painting with a generalized, symbolic reading. An intimate scene built on the juxtaposition of generations: two young figures on the left, inclined toward one another in a gesture of trust, and an elderly woman in a white kimeshek on the right, presented frontally and with stately dignity. The still-life element - a bowl of fruit and the abundance of apples scattered across the background - introduces the theme of fertility, ancestral continuity, and prosperity.
The work belongs to the lineage of the national school of painting, marked by the decorative quality of its colour scheme and the generalized character of its plastic language, while preserving ethnographic specificity. Signed lower left.
Date: 1969
Dimensions: 91,5×112 сm
